Sarfaraz Khan’s maiden Test century on day four of the first Test against New Zealand in Bengaluru propelled India to narrow the visitors’ lead to under 100 runs. Sarfaraz, who is playing beause of an injury to Shubman Gill, scored a 110-ball century, featuring 13 fours and 3 sixes. With India starting the day 125 runs behind, his efforts significantly boosted India’s score.
